The decision of the Higher Regional Court (OLG) of Brandenburg of 12 May 2026 (10 U 84\/25) highlights two traps connected with construction timesheets in Germany: unclear tender specifications and the assumption that a site manager can bind the project owner.<\/p>\r\n      <div class=\"art-meta\">\r\n        <img decoding=\"async\" src=\"\/wp-content\/themes\/bwlaw-child-1\/assets\/img\/dr-artur-barczewski.webp\" alt=\"Dr. Artur Barczewski\" loading=\"lazy\">\r\n        <div><b>Dr. Artur Barczewski<\/b>Rechtsanwalt \u00b7 attorney-at-law<\/div>\r\n        <div style=\"margin-left:1rem;border-left:1px solid rgba(255,255,255,.25);padding-left:1rem\">\u2248 7 min read<br>updated: July 2026<\/div>\r\n      <\/div>\r\n    <\/div>\r\n  <\/div>\r\n<\/section>\r\n\r\n<article class=\"sec\">\r\n  <div class=\"wrap\">\r\n    <div class=\"prose rv\" style=\"font-size:1.02rem\">\r\n      <h3 style=\"font-size:1.35rem;margin-top:2.2rem\">A dispute over EUR 12,463: safety nets and hourly work<\/h3>\r\n      <p>The contractor carried out roofing works under a VOB\/B contract. After completion it claimed, among other things, <strong>EUR 7,026.73 net for roofers\u2019 safety netting<\/strong> (Dachdeckerfangschutz) as extra work and <strong>EUR 3,631.76 net for work charged on an hourly basis<\/strong>. The hourly work had allegedly been ordered by the owner\u2019s site manager because parts of the works had to be redone due to planning deficiencies. The site manager signed the timesheets and raised no objections when checking the final invoice.<\/p>\r\n      <p>The owner refused to pay and argued that hourly work had never been commissioned. The Regional Court of Cottbus dismissed the claim (4 O 71\/21) and the OLG Brandenburg unanimously rejected the appeal by court order under sec. 522(2) of the German Code of Civil Procedure. The amount in dispute on appeal was EUR 12,463.15.<\/p>\r\n\r\n      <h3 style=\"font-size:1.35rem;margin-top:2.2rem\">Safety nets included: the specifications were clear<\/h3>\r\n      <p>The first claim failed because of a single clause in the specifications (Leistungsverzeichnis), quoted by the court:<\/p>\r\n      <p style=\"border-left:3px solid #C25531;padding-left:1rem;font-style:italic\">\u201eDie Herstellung und das Vorhalten von Schutz- und Arbeitsger\u00fcsten sowie sonstiger Sicherungsma\u00dfnahmen die zur Durchf\u00fchrung der Arbeiten im Rahmen der Unfallverh\u00fctungsvorschriften notwendig sind, sind Sache des Auftragnehmers und sind in die Einzelpreise einzukalkulieren.&#8221;<\/p>\r\n      <p>In English: providing and maintaining protective and working scaffolding as well as other safety measures required under accident prevention rules is the contractor\u2019s responsibility and <strong>must be included in the unit prices<\/strong>. Safety nets in roofing works are exactly such a measure, so there was no room for extra remuneration.<\/p>\r\n\r\n      <h3 style=\"font-size:1.35rem;margin-top:2.2rem\">Unclear specifications are the bidder\u2019s risk<\/h3>\r\n      <p>The contractor argued that before submitting its bid it had been told that scaffolding would be awarded separately. The court left this open, because even then the outcome would not change:<\/p>\r\n      <p style=\"border-left:3px solid #C25531;padding-left:1rem;font-style:italic\">\u201eStellt sich nach der gebotenen Vertragsauslegung aber heraus, dass er nach dem Vertrag eine Leistung schuldet, die er infolge der Unklarheit oder Unvollst\u00e4ndigkeit der Leistungsbeschreibung nicht einkalkuliert hat, kann er von den Gerichten keine Korrektur seiner f\u00fcr ihn nachteiligen Vertragsentscheidung verlangen.&#8221;<\/p>\r\n      <p>In English: if the interpretation of the contract shows that the contractor owes work which it failed to price in because the specifications were unclear or incomplete, <strong>it cannot ask the courts to correct its own disadvantageous contractual decision<\/strong>. The court relied on established case law of the Federal Court of Justice cited in the reasons (including the judgment of 13 March 2008, VII ZR 194\/06). A bidder who notices gaps must raise questions before submitting the bid. Here this was all the more compelling as the disputed claim amounted to roughly <strong>20 per cent of the entire order volume<\/strong>. The court also noted that the substantive content of specifications is not subject to judicial review of standard business terms (AGB).<\/p>\r\n\r\n      <h3 style=\"font-size:1.35rem;margin-top:2.2rem\">The site manager\u2019s signature is not an acknowledgement<\/h3>\r\n      <p>The key part for everyday practice concerns the hourly work. The site manager had ordered the work, signed the timesheets and checked the final invoice. None of this helped, because the site manager<\/p>\r\n      <p style=\"border-left:3px solid #C25531;padding-left:1rem;font-style:italic\">\u201eweder \u00fcber eine Vollmacht verf\u00fcgte noch eine solche unter Rechtsscheinsgesichtspunkten vorlag&#8221; \u2014 he neither held a power of attorney nor did one exist under the principles of apparent authority.<\/p>\r\n      <p>Supervising the works does not make the site manager the owner\u2019s legal representative. His <strong>signature on a timesheet is neither an acknowledgement of the claim nor proof of the hours actually worked<\/strong>, and it does not replace an agreement on hourly remuneration. An unobjected final invoice check changes nothing either. The burden of proving that hourly work was agreed and performed remains entirely with the contractor \u2014 how the burden of proof works on German construction projects is covered in our article on the <a href=\"https:\/\/bwlaw.de\/en\/knowledge-base\/construction-defects-burden-of-proof-germany\/\">burden of proof<\/a>.<\/p>\r\n\r\n      <h3 style=\"font-size:1.35rem;margin-top:2.2rem\">VOB\/B: hourly work must be agreed before it starts<\/h3>\r\n      <p>Under sec. 2(10) VOB\/B, hourly work is remunerated only if it was <strong>expressly agreed as such before it began<\/strong>. Sec. 15(3) VOB\/B additionally requires the contractor to give notice before starting and to submit timesheets on an ongoing basis, which the owner must return signed within six working days. Sheets not returned in time are generally deemed acknowledged. This deemed acknowledgement, however, only works vis-\u00e0-vis the owner or a person with actual authority. In the case decided, only the unauthorised site manager had signed \u2014 so the fiction never came into play. How to price and document <a href=\"https:\/\/bwlaw.de\/en\/knowledge-base\/extra-work-nachtrag-german-construction\/\">extra work (Nachtrag)<\/a> properly is covered separately.<\/p>\r\n    <\/div>\r\n\r\n    <div class=\"hl rv\" style=\"max-width:760px\">\r\n      <span class=\"eyebrow\">Checklist<\/span>\r\n      <h3>Before you bill hourly work on a German site<\/h3>\r\n      <p>Read the entire specifications before bidding \u2014 clauses on scaffolding, safety measures and occupational safety are usually included in the unit prices. Clarify every ambiguity in writing with the awarding party before submitting the bid and keep the answer. Agree hourly work before it starts with a person authorised to represent the owner (management, authorised officer, holder of a written power of attorney), not with the site manager. At the start of the project, ask in writing which decisions the owner\u2019s site manager may take. Give notice of hourly work under sec. 15(3) VOB\/B and submit the timesheets directly to the owner. Document instructions \u2014 a short confirmation e-mail is worth more than ten signatures collected on site.<\/p>\r\n    <\/div>\r\n\r\n    <div class=\"prose rv\" style=\"font-size:1.02rem\">\r\n      <h3 style=\"font-size:1.35rem;margin-top:2.2rem\">Frequently asked questions<\/h3>\r\n      <p><strong>Does a signed timesheet guarantee payment?<\/strong><br>No. A timesheet documents hours but does not replace an agreement on hourly billing. If only a site manager without authority signed it, it is generally neither an acknowledgement nor proof of an agreement (OLG Brandenburg, 10 U 84\/25).<\/p>\r\n      <p><strong>May a site manager order extra or hourly work?<\/strong><br>Not merely because he supervises the works. Binding the owner requires a power of attorney. Without it, his instructions do not oblige the owner.<\/p>\r\n      <p><strong>What should bidders do about unclear specifications?<\/strong><br>Ask the awarding party in writing before bidding. Whoever bids despite recognisable gaps assumes the risk \u2014 courts will not correct a disadvantageous calculation later.<\/p>\r\n      <p><strong>Who must prove that hourly work was agreed?<\/strong><br>The contractor. Signatures of an unauthorised site manager do not shift the burden of proof to the owner.<\/p>\r\n      <p><strong>Can specifications be challenged like standard terms (AGB)?<\/strong><br>No. The substantive provisions of specifications are not subject to review of standard business terms.<\/p>\r\n\r\n      <p style=\"font-size:.85rem;color:var(--ink-soft)\">Basis: decision of the OLG Brandenburg of 12 May 2026, 10 U 84\/25 (previously Regional Court of Cottbus, 4 O 71\/21), sec. 2(10) and sec. 15(3) VOB\/B.
